Canon SX230 HS vs Nikon L24 Overview

Let's take a closer look at the Canon SX230 HS and Nikon L24, one is a Small Sensor Superzoom and the latter is a Small Sensor Compact by competitors Canon and Nikon. The image resolution of the SX230 HS (12MP) and the L24 (14MP) is pretty similar and they enjoy the exact same sensor size (1/2.3").

Canon SX230 HS vs Nikon L24 Physical Comparison

For those who are looking to carry around your camera, you need to factor in its weight and volume. The Canon SX230 HS has got physical measurements of 106mm x 62mm x 33mm (4.2" x 2.4" x 1.3") along with a weight of 223 grams (0.49 lbs) whilst the Nikon L24 has sizing of 98mm x 61mm x 28mm (3.9" x 2.4" x 1.1") along with a weight of 182 grams (0.40 lbs).

Canon SX230 HS vs Nikon L24 Sensor Comparison

Generally, its tough to see the difference between sensor sizes only by reviewing specifications. The pic below will help give you a much better sense of the sensor measurements in the SX230 HS and L24.

To sum up, the 2 cameras have got the exact same sensor measurements albeit not the same MP. You should expect the Nikon L24 to offer extra detail having an extra 2 Megapixels. Higher resolution can also let you crop pictures much more aggressively.
